    Shilajit is a complex biomineral that is hand collected from high altitude rocks of the Himalayan mountains. This mystical substance is a potent and fully safe dietary supplement with a diverse array of curative properties. Because of its health-promoting properties, shilajit has been used as a stressbuster and a medicine for thousands of years. The oldest references to shilajit can be found in Ayurvedic texts dating back millennia.

    Raw Shilajit is very rare and considered sacred in mountainous regions around the world. In South Asia, where our shilajit comes from, this mineral-rich compound is said to be a divine offering from the gods. That is, in part, because shilajit is a superfood in its own right.

    Pure Shilajit is hard to come by because it takes millions of years to form. It is formed completely naturally when plant remains are decomposed by the action of microorganisms. Under pressure and heat, these remains mix with the mineral-rich soil of the Himalayas to form the perfect bio compound.

    Raw shilajit has many powers because of its delicately balanced composition. It contains more than 85 minerals, trace elements, and essential amino acids. Fulvic and humic acids are the primary bio-actives present in Shilajit. These bioactive compounds promote health and well-being by warding off fatigue and improving the nutrient uptake process in the body.

    Authentic Shilajit is a blackish-brown, sticky resin that seeps out from the crevices in the mountain rocks during select times of the year. That is why shilajit is often referred to as ‘mineral pitch’ or ‘mountain sweat’. Shilajit needs to be collected with care since any form of harsh processing can tinker with its natural composition and reduce its potency.

    What is Shilajit?

    Shilajit is a super food, best used in Ayurvedic medicine as it contains minerals, vitamins, and plenty of other healthful ingredients. This naturally-occurring exudate has a sticky consistency, blackish-brown colour, and is very rich in fulvic acid and humic substances. It can only be obtained from the high-altitude mountains because it is oozed out of the rocks due to the slow decomposition of specific plants under certain circumstances by microorganisms. Shilajeet is present primarily in the Himalayas, but you can also find it in Russia, Tibet, Afghanistan, and the north of Chile. 

    Shilajit, a mineral-rich resin, is a prized product as it takes centuries to form. Simply put, it is a nutraceutical product - a natural remedy for various health diseases.

    My Shilajit looks like a liquid

    Technically, Shilajit is of high viscosity and sticky texture, but if it appears liquid or in a runny consistency , it indicates that the product is a fresh batch. It is a natural substance and can change its texture in different environments. It is a very common process where liquidy Shilajit turns to hard Shilajit , with a semi-thick consistency because it has been exposed to air.

    My Shilajit has gone hard

    The main reason for Shilajit to go hard or solidify is the “exposure to air.” If Shilajit is exposed to a air, it will turn solid and become brittle. It will lose its pliability and might shatter.

    You can soften your hardened Shilajit by placing it in a warm area and adding a few drops of boiling kettle water to the jar and leave it for an hour to soften It will return to its natural gooey, sticky consistency.

    What are Fulvic acid and Humic acid?

    Both, Humic and fulvic acids are humic substances but differ primarily in:

    • Structure (number of carbon and oxygen atoms)
    • Level of acidity
    • Solubility
    • Degree of polymerisation
    • Molecular weight
    • Colour

    Water-soluble fulvic acid is a potent anti-oxidant with a low molecular weight of not more than 2 kDa; that’s why it is absorbed in the intestinal tract efficiently at all pH and ensures easy elimination of toxic chemicals or metals and harmful compounds from the body within a couple of hours. On the contrary, Humic acid has a greater molecular weight of 5–10 kDa. These comparatively large molecules are water-soluble under alkaline conditions only. 

    In Humic acid structure, you’ll find carbon chains and rings, oxygen, hydrogen, nitrogen, and phosphorus. Fulvic acid mainly comprises carbon, oxygen, hydrogen, and nitrogen. Oxygen is twice that of humic acids. Humic works best in soil, but Fulvic works well in the soil as well as for foliar applications. Humic acid appears dark in colour, whereas Fulvic acids have a golden colour.

    They complement each others functions. For instance: Humic acids enhance the cell wall’s permeability for fulvic acids to ease the process of carrying vital nutrients into the plant from the soil. Both can stimulate microbial activity, improve water holding capacity, chelate toxic metals, and stimulate growth, together
